When you want to introduce yourself, this is the phrase to use:
In Tagalog, 'Ako si' translates to 'I am' or 'I am called.' It's commonly used for introducing yourself to others.
Key Vocabulary:
"Ako" - I
"Si" - is/are (used for names)
"Mo" - Your
"Niya" - His/Her
"Sila" - They
"Kami" - We (exclusive)
"Tayo" - We (inclusive)
"Ka" - You
"Ang" - The
"Siya" - He/She
Other Useful Variations:
Ako si Juan.
I am Juan.
Siya si Maria.
She is Maria.
Ikaw si Jose, tama ba?
You are Jose, right?
Kami si Ana at Carlos.
We are Ana and Carlos.
Sila si Pedro at Juan.
They are Pedro and Juan.
Siya ba si Clara?
Is she Clara?
Tayo si Ana at Clara.
We (inclusive) are Ana and Clara.
Ako ba si Juan?
Am I Juan?
Ikaw ba si Pedro?
Are you Pedro?
Siya si Ana.
She is Ana.
